Template:Minigame-infobox Stick & Move is a microgame in the Sci-Fi folder in WarioWare, Inc.: Mega Microgame$!.

Gameplay

A ninja is on top of a roof to the left of the screen. There are three thinner structures between this wall and the one on the right. Samurais stand in the gaps between roofs, continuously thrusting long poles upwards. The player must press the A Button button with good timing to jump across without getting hit by the samurais.

  • 1st level difficulty: There is one samurai at the final gap.
  • 2nd level difficulty: There are samurais at the second and last gaps.
  • 3rd level difficulty: There is a samurai at every gap except for the first one.
